Delhi Health Minister To be tested again today for COVID-19

Pratidin Bureau

Delhi Health Minister Satyendar Jain, who was on Monday night hospitalized after he complained of fever and breathing issues, has tested negative for coronavirus. He will be tested again on Wednesday as he is still suffering from fever.

However, doctors at the hospital said his condition is "stable" and had been taken off the oxygen supply.

He has been admitted to the Rajiv Gandhi Super Speciality Hospital, a dedicated COVID-19 facility under the Delhi government.

DelhiChief Minister Arvind Kejriwal had, meanwhile, tweeted: "Withoutworrying about your health, you were dedicated in service of peopleround-the-clock. Please take care and get well soon."

Just days back, Kejriwal was also tested for COVID-19 after he had developed a fever and sore throat. Kejriwal's test result had returned negative.
